Swagger: Как аннотировать объект, сопоставленный со строкой - PullRequest
0 голосов
/ 23 мая 2018

Я использую пользовательский ObjectMapper для сопоставления класса с String для сериализации и десериализации Json

    module.addDeserializer(MonthUtil.class, new MonthUtilDeserializer());
    module.addSerializer(MonthUtil.class, new MonthUtilSerializer());

Другой класс, используемый REST API, содержит поле и метод получения типа MonthUtil.В определении Swagger это поле получает класс MonthUtil, хотя сериализованный объект содержит строку.

Как я могу аннотировать класс или, если необходимо, указать поле или метод получения, чтобы сообщить Swagger, что это эффективнострока?Я попытался добавить @ApiParam(type = "string") к полю и получателю, но это не помогло.Я бы предпочел аннотировать класс как представленный строкой.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...